Dimapur Airport
Dimapur Airport (IATA: DMU, ICAO: VEMR) is located between the Districts of Chümoukedima and Dimapur in the Indian state of Nagaland. It is the only civil airport in the Northeast Indian state of Nagaland. Its terminal building can handle 500 departing and 300 arriving passengers. The Airport is located at 3rd Mile (NH-29 formerly known as NH-39) in the Diphupar neighbourhood of Chümoukedima District and was built during the Second World War. There are plans for expansion of the airport to meet international norms by buying land at Aoyimti village.

Accidents and incidents
- On 16 August 1991, Indian Airlines Flight 257 operating on the Calcutta–Imphal–Dimapur route crashed on approach to Imphal Airport, killing all 69 people on board. Of the 63 passengers on board, 31 were booked for Dimapur Airport.[2]
